A few months ago we did a focus piece on Oleg Oprisco from Lviv, Ukraine, who creates the most stunningly realistic photos using nothing more than an old school $50 camera. While Olge’s collection gave the world of digital photography a night off, Erik Johansson, a surrealist photographer, reminds of what advancements in photo technology can create. Check out his collection of super surreal photos and a behind the scenes look at the creative process. I went through his collection, and saw a lot of inspiration drawn from one of my all time favorite artists, MC Escher. Which collection do you prefer more?
